Improving the Location and Stuffs in the Living Room

We can improve our home in so many ways. The first thing that we need to have in mind is about the location that we want to remodel, or add more furniture in it as well as matching the interior design in that location. If you want to improve the comfort in your living room, you can start by paying more attention towards the positioning of the furniture.

For example, you can start determining the Chairs in the living room. Besides that, you also need to locate the position of Sofas in the room. First you have to study the floor plan of your living room. You need to consider the spaces that you often take for granted. The spaces include the strip of wall below the window, vertical space, indentation under a stairwell, etc, that you can actually put some things that belong to the room in order to save more space for larger things. Then, you need to decide the focal point of the room.

Perhaps you can put the Furniture such as sofas by facing them towards entertainment media such as television, or the source of warmth during the winter which is the fireplace. However, you can still have other options since only focusing on the focal point can be to restricted to the common rules. Arranging the sofas well can be done by maximizing their functionality. For instance, you put two sofas and an armchair in an L shape to provide larger space. It is recommended that you allow the traffic to flow easily when you are positioning the decoration of the living room. Therefore, you need to avoid the furniture that blocks the passageways or doorways between the rooms.
